Therectovaginalseptumiscarefullydissectedfor3−5cmcephalad,
awayfromtheanalverge.
Abluntdissectionismadefromeachendoftheperinealincision
laterallyanddorsallytocreateaperianaltunnel.Onceatunnelhasbeen
fairlywellestablished,theintroducertoolencirclestheanalcanal,
workingthroughtheanococcygealligamentusingopposinghandsto
meetthetool,guidedwithafinger.
DetermineDeviceSize
Thesizingtool(Fig.16-2B)isputinplacebypullingthesuturethrough
theeyeoftheintroducertool.Theintroducertoolisrotated
counterclockwisetobringthesizingtoolthroughthetunnel.

Toproperlydeterminethedevicesize,thesizingtoolispulledtosnug
theanalcanal.
Thenumberonthesizingtoolindicatesthedevicesizeindicatedbelow
thelineshownonthetool.A17-beaddevicewasusedonthepatientin
thefigures.

ImplantationoftheDevice
Afterchangingglovesandflushingthewoundwithdilutediodine
solution,theselectedMASistakenfromthesterilepackageandbrought
throughthetunnelwiththeintroducertoolplacedbackintothetunnel.
ThesuturesoftheMASaretemporarilytiedtogetherpriortothe
fluoroscopycheckingtoensurethatthesizinghasbeenappropriate.A
devicewith1–3beadsopenontheX-raysisconsideredsatisfactory,
meaningwellappliedtotheanalcanal.Ifnotso,animplantofasmaller
sizehastobeplaced.

SutureloopsattheendsoftheMASarethencarefullytiedtosecurethe
device.
Thesubcutaneoustissueoverthedeviceisclosedwithslow-absorbing
braided3/0sutureintwolayerswithoutdrainageandafteralastiodine
solutionflush.Theskinincisionisclosedsimilarly.

POSTOPERATIVEMANAGEMENT
Thedeviceimmediatelyfunctionswithoutanyinterventionfromthe
surgeonorthepatient.Thepatientmayimmediatelyresumearegular
diet.Nopost-operativeantibioticsarerequired.Minimalpostoperative
painisexpected.Passageofstoolsoonaftertheimplantationisimportant
toallowtheconstructionofacapsulearoundtheMASlargeenoughfora
completeopeningofthedevice.Therefore,regularpostoperativebowel
motionsareencouraged.Laxativesorsuppositoriesmayberequired.

COMPLICATIONS
Inmostreports,therateofcomplicationsleadingtoexplantationfrom
infection,erosion,andexstrutionvariesbetween6%and21%.Inarecent
5-yearfollow-upstudy,thedevelopmentofnewdevice-related
complicationsafter1yearwasuncommon,indicatingthedevicewas
generallysafeinthelongterm.
Otherregisteredadverseeventsmostcommonlybenignnotneeding
reoperationincludedefecatorydysfunctionandpain.Theneedfora
stomafollowinganMASimplantationisusuallyrelatedtoinefficacyof
thedevicetorestorecontinenceratherthantosepsis.

RESULTS
TherapeuticsuccessratesofMASintreatingsevereFIrangedbetween
53%and66%atfollow-upinthelatestpublications.Theinternational
feasibilitystudy,startedin2008,reportedon14patientsat6-month
follow-upasuccessin80%ofcaseswhenthedevicewasinplaceand
50%whenincluding3patientswhounderwentdeviceexplanation.Ina
recentsingle-centerstudyfromGermany,a6-monthtreatmentsuccess
rateof76%wasreportedwithaClevelandClinicIncontinenceScore
(CCIS)decreasingfrom17.5to7.3pointsandafecalincontinencequality
oflifequestionnaireimprovinginallfourdomains.In76%ofthe
implantedpatients,boweldiaryresultsshowedagreaterthan50%
reductioninthenumberofFIepisodesperweek.Similarmiddle-term
resultswereobservedinaFrenchseriesof23patients(Table16-2).
TABLE16-2 ResultsofMASImplantationinaSeriesof23Patients
Typeofstudy
Single-center,prospective,
nonrandomized
Nfemalepatients 23
Medianage(y)(range) 64(35–78)
Medianduration(y)ofFI(range) 8.8(1–40)
CCF-ISscorebaseline 15.2
CCF-ISscoreat6,12,24,and36mo 6.9,7.7,7.8,5.3
FIQoLquestionnairebaseline 1.97
FIQoLquestionnaireat6,12,24,and
36mo
3.19,3.11,2.92,2.93
Explanation 2
Satisfiedpatients 16
Wouldrecommendtootherpatients 14
Inamajorityofthesecaseserieswhenthedeviceiskeptinplace,MAS
ledtoasignificantimprovementinFIsymptomsasmeasuredbyCCISfor
upto2yearsoffollow-up.

CONCLUSIONS
TheMASappearstobeapromisinginnovation,butundoubtedlythereis
alearningcurvewiththistechnology,particularlyinpatientselection.
Presently,thesignificanceoftheMASinthetreatmentalgorithmofFIis
yettobedetermined.Withalimitednumberofpatientstreatedandonly
middle-termfollow-upavailable,itisyettobeobservediftheMAScan
withstandthetestoftime.Itisourhopethatthedevicewillagainbe
madeavailabletothepatientswhomightbenefitfromMASimplantation.
